Aaaagh! So much Minas Tirith... I've been tweaking it for the past long while, and I think I finally have it working in a way that I like. Here are some more changes:
Minas Tirith
- Six Wall Trebuchets are prebuilt on the second level.
- Orc Archers now have random skins. 3 out of 4 have Morgul armour for this mission.
- Seige Towers are now twice as hard to bring down due to increased armour values.
- Grond is indestructable. Because it's too big to turn around and leave the map after destroying the gate, Grond self destructs about 30 seconds after the gate is destroyed.
- Main gates are not controlled by the player. They automatically shut when Mordor begins to arrive, and cannot be opened again. This is because Grond gets very confused when you open the gate on it, leaving the ram blocking the way in.
- Wargs become part of the Mordor attack waves after the gate is breached.
- Mordor attack waves are no longer affected by Command Point limits. Re-enforcements arrive frequently to keep the player on their toes.

I had an urge to make a Gil-Galad model and skin a couple days ago. After doing that, I decided to make a couple new animations for him, and then I coded him in the game. All just for fun. I'll leave all his stuff in the mod, but he won't be usable by default (anyone who wants to use him would just have to add in a wee bit of code in playertemplate.ini). If you do decide to code him in, you'll be happy to know that he's fully functional, and the AI will recognize and use him. But once again: he's not officially in the mod, so he offsets any balance.
